As said make sure you have battery light, btw on Cosworths this is common for wire to break, will still charge if revved hard enough as field windings get excited. If you have battery light and it goes out once running it will be cable from alt to batt. Probably there was nothing wrong with old Alt.

Relised that it's Diesel as well make sure you haven't mixed cables as Diesels normally use one terminal to feed tacho. (If applicable)

What is the charge rate ?, put the car up on ramps at front connect metre to live at solenoid and earth on metal, with the blue wire OFF start the van, then get underneath, and just watch the metre, now briefly touch a LIVE onto the alternator terminal marked IND, this is where the dash warning bulb connects to, it should then energise and start charging, if revved high enough it will start the charge cycle as well, as they have a resistor built in for a fail safe, if after touching a live onto IND it does nto start outputting even though it is rotating and connected ok it is duff.
